For trustworthiness and ideal apply, UV‑Vis spectroscopy experiments and readings should be recurring. When repeating the evaluation of the sample, generally, at least three replicate trials is common, but lots of more replicates are essential in particular fields of labor. A calculated amount, such as the focus of an unknown sample, is usually claimed as an average with an ordinary deviation.

The phrase optical density (OD) is usually improperly made use of interchangeably with absorbance. OD and absorbance both equally evaluate the level of light depth missing within an optical component, but OD normally takes into account decline from light-weight scattering Whilst absorbance isn't going to.

UV/visible spectroscopy includes measuring the absorption of ultraviolet or visible light-weight by molecules. It makes use of light-weight within the wavelength number of 200-800 nm. The true secret factors of a UV-visible spectrophotometer are a light supply, wavelength selector like a monochromator, sample holder, detector, and involved electronics.

Understanding the click here experimental circumstances in the course of measurements is very important. Cuvettes made for a one cm path duration are typical and they are commonest. Occasionally, hardly any sample is readily available for examination and shorter route lengths as compact as 1 mm are required. Wherever quantitation is required, absorbance values should be kept beneath 1, within the dynamic number of the instrument.
Impact of Conjugation: Conjugation in molecules can change the absorption peak. When chromophores are conjugated, the absorption peak shifts to an extended wavelength. A rise in the volume of conjugated get more info bonds can cause the absorption of visible mild, imparting color to compounds.
